A ___ __ is a device that produces electric current by a one-way chemical reaction.
voltaic cell
An _______ collects the positive and negative charges produced by the cell.
electrode
An _____ is a liquid that conducts electricity. (usually salt water)
electrolytes
The ______ in the cell dissolves in the water, leaving electrons behind. (negative charge)
zinc
The ____ in the cell gives up a positive charge.
silver
In a voltaic cell, the negative electrode is called the ___.
anode
In a voltaic cell, the positive electrode is called the ___.
cathode
What was wrong with Volta's original cell?
The salt water was evaporate too quickly.
How did Volta solve the problem of the evaporating salt water?
He immersed the cells in a jar of salt water (this type of cell is called a wet cell).
What is the disadvantage of wet cells?
Even though they are easy to make, you can't carry them around because of all the liquid (salt water).
How is the dry cell made?
Instead of liquid (saltwater), it is made with a jellylike paste.
_______ made the chemical combination used in dry cells.
Leclanche
________ are places on the outside of the cell where the current flows.
terminals
When two or more cells are connected together as a source of current, they form a _____.
battery
The __ ___ cell is an example of a storage cell.
lead-acid
The battery in a _____ is an example of a storage battery.
car
An _____ is a special generator that recharges a battery when the motor of a car is running.
alternator
A ______ ____ or solar cell produces an electric current when light shines on it.
photovoltaic cell
